
C を徹底的に学んだ人向けの線形データ構造
nullnull8537
この講義では、C言語を使用して、リンクリストベースの線形データ構造を適切に実装する方法について説明します。リンクリストを超えて、DBの構造まで一度に理解することができます。
초급
C, vc++, Algorithm
iOS 프로그래밍 언어인 Swift를 배울 때, 여러 개념이 한꺼번에 등장하면 혼란스러울 수 있습니다. 그래서 저는 “새로운 개념을 이해할 때는 이미 배운 개념만 사용되어야 한다.”는 원칙으로 강의를 만들었습니다. 그래서 이 강의는, 단계마다 단 하나의 새로운 개념만 등장하고, 그 외의 낯선 개념은 절대 등장하지 않도록 개념간 순차 구조를 정교하게 설계했습니다. 개념 하나에 1분, 총 180개. 기초인 변수와 상수부터 CS 관점에서 이해하는 메모리 구조, 그리고 비동기 처리의 최신 문법까지. 3시간 동안, 180개의 핵심 개념을 설계된 순서대로 학습합니다.
기본 문법과 데이터 타입
연산자
조건문과 흐름 제어
튜플
반복문과 흐름 제어
함수
옵셔널
배열 (Array)
딕셔너리 (Dictionary)
집합 (Set)
문자열 활용
열거형 (Enum)
클래스와 구조체 기본
속성과 메서드
중첩 타입
ARC
타입 검사와 변환
익스텐션 (Extension)
프로토콜 (Protocol)
클로저
고차 함수
에러 처리
defer 문
비동기 처리
제네릭
학습 대상은
누구일까요?
Swift를 처음 배우는데, 어디서부터 시작해야 할지 막막한 분
문법을 한 바퀴 돌았지만, 여전히 개념들이 머릿속에서 섞이는 분
짧은 시간 안에 Swift 전반을 훑고 실무를 준비하고 싶은 분
선수 지식,
필요할까요?
이 강의는 Swift 문법의 기초부터 차근차근 다루기 때문에, 특별한 선수 지식 없이도 바로 시작할 수 있습니다.
25
명
수강생
21
개
수강평
1
개
답변
5.0
점
강의 평점
1
개
강의
안녕하세요! iOS 개발자 장상구입니다.
저는 파리에서 패션 디자인을 전공하고 한국에 돌아와 관련 분야에서 경력을 쌓았습니다. 그러던 중 좋은 기회로 패션 커스터마이징 플랫폼을 직접 기획하고 개발까지 참여하게 되었고, 그 경험을 통해 개발의 매력에 빠지게 되었습니다.
비전공자로서 처음 개발을 시작했기에, 스스로 필요한 내용을 찾아가며 학습하고 직접 코드를 작성하면서 시행착오를 거듭했습니다. 그렇게 하나씩 쌓아가며 결국 Plinn 앱을 성공적으로 런칭, iOS 개발자로서의 새로운 커리어를 시작하게 되었습니다.
비전공자로서 개발을 배우다 보면 누구나 공통적으로 부딪히는 벽이 있습니다.
Swift를 공부하다 보면 값 타입과 참조 타입, 메모리 구조, 비동기 처리 등 CS 지식이 필요한 개념에서 길을 잃기 쉽기 때문입니다.
저 역시 이 단계에서 수많은 시간을 들여 공식 문서를 찾아보고 여러 자료를 뒤지며 어렵게 이해해야만 했습니다.
이 과정에서 비전공자가 가장 힘들어하는 바로 그 지점을 해결해주는 강의가 필요하다는 것을 깨달았습니다.
그래서 저는 새로운 개념을 배울 때마다 이미 익힌 지식만 사용하도록 커리큘럼을 정교하게 설계했습니다.
이를 통해 학습자가 혼란 없이 하나씩 단계를 밟아 나가며, 단순히 문법을 ‘외우는 것’을 넘어 코드가 왜 그렇게 동작하는지 본질적으로 이해할 수 있도록 만들었습니다.
저와 같은 시행착오를 여러분이 반복하지 않도록 돕고 싶습니다.
그래서 앱 교재를 먼저 출시했고, 이어서 인프런을 통해 이 강의를 선보이게 되었습니다.
저와 함께 한다면, 비전공자라도 기초부터 실무까지 자연스럽게 연결하며 iOS 개발자로 성장할 수 있는 확실한 길을 경험하실 수 있습니다.
저만 믿고 따라와 주시면 여러분이 개발의 언어로 세상과 소통할 수 있도록 확실하게 이끌어드리겠습니다!
전체
182개 ∙ (2시간 43분)
전체
21개
5.0
21개의 수강평
수강평 3
∙
평균 평점 5.0
5
初級、中級コース両方を受講し、制作されたアプリもすべてクリアした後の感想を書いてみます。 素早い基礎文法の確認が可能です。ただし、文法の基礎をしっかりと積み上げたい方や、コーディング学習がこの講義が初めてという方にはお勧めしないと思います。 すでに似たような他の言語を少し学習された方や、他の講義でもう少し詳しい文法学習をある程度聞いてこられた方が、整理の概念として所蔵するのに良さそうです。(例えば、コーディング中に特定の文法が思い出せない時にざっと見る用途程度) 超簡単基礎文法紹介講義なので、説明が不足していたり理解できない概念は、ChatGPTやGeminiのようなものと一緒に活用すれば大いに役立ちます。 文法学習をされる多くの方が直接タイピングせずに、ただ目で見るだけですが、実際文法学習をしていると、タイピングする分量が多くて最初は少し真似して打ってみてから、後では目と耳だけで学習することになります。 この講義と一緒に制作されたアプリは、講義内容をholdplaceを見て真似して打つことができるのですが、この講義の最大の長所である簡単だという点のおかげで、真似して打つタイピング分量も多くないので、十分に直接タイピングしてみることができるのが良いと思います。有料アプリですが、この講義を聞いて所蔵される予定なら、可能な限りアプリもダウンロードしてタイピングしながら学習してみてください。後で文法を探すために講義をあちこち探さなくても済むので良いです。 アプリがMac OS用ではないからなのか分かりませんが、ステージ別に作成完了してから戻ると、スクロールバーがアプリの最上段に毎回行ってしまって、再びスクロールダウンしなければならないのですが、スマホやタブレットでも同じなのか分かりませんね。追加でアプリに検索機能のようなものがあれば、もっと有用に活用できそうですね。
こんにちは、丁寧で真摯な受講レビューを残していただき、心より感謝いたします。 アプリを直接ご活用いただき、メリットと改善点を具体的にお話しいただいたことが大変参考になりました。特にスクロールと検索機能に関するご意見は、今後改善できるよう参考にさせていただきます。 最後まで一緒に取り組んでいただいた熱意に感謝し、今後も学習の道のりで良い成果が得られますよう応援しております!
수강평 1
∙
평균 평점 5.0
수강평 1
∙
평균 평점 5.0
수강평 1
∙
평균 평점 5.0
수강평 1
∙
평균 평점 5.0
지식공유자의 깜짝할인 중
₩10,673
24%
₩118,800
같은 분야의 다른 강의를 만나보세요!